Answer:
1. Which genotype(s) and phenotype for fur length are dominant?
- Genotype: FF + Ff
- Phenotype: Short fur
2. Which genotype(s) and phenotype for fur length are recessive?
- Genotype: ff
- Phenotype: Long fur
Explanation:
Available data:
- F is the dominant allele that codifies for short fur
- f is the recessive allele that codifies for long fur
CROSSES:
1) Test One: If I breed a short fur, FF female with a short fur, Ff male, then I will expect to see what type of offspring?
- all short fur;
- some short and some long fur;
- all long fur offspring.
Cross: FF x Ff
Gametes) F F F f
Punnet square) F F
F FF FF
f Ff Ff
F1) Genotype:
2/4 = 1/2 = 50% FF
2/4 = 1/2 = 50% Ff
Phenotype:
4/4 = 100% Short-fured individuals
2) Test Two: If I breed a short fur, Ff female with a short fur, Ff male, then I will expect to see what type of offspring? Pick 1)
- all short fur;
- some short and some long fur;
- all long fur offspring.
Cross: Ff x Ff
Gametes) F f F f
Punnet square) F f
F FF Ff
f Ff ff
F1) Genotype:
1/4 = 25% FF
2/4 = 1/2 = 50% Ff
1/4 = 25% ff
Phenotype:
3/4 = 75% Short-fured individuals
1/4 = 25% long-fured individuals
3) Test Three: If I breed a long fur, ff female with a long fur, ff male, then I will expect to see what type of offspring? Pick 1)
- all short fur;
- some short and some long fur;
- all long fur offspring.
Cross: ff x ff
Gametes) f f f f
Punnet square) f f
f ff ff
f ff ff
F1) Genotype:
4/4 = 100% ff
Phenotype:
4/4 = 100% long-fured individuals
